New Kaenen 3" cowl hood...finally!!!

Well, after waiting over 8 months for them to make this hood, I finally picked it up a last week. Now, I had them lay it in black gelcoat so as not to look too silly until I painted it so when you look at the pics you'll know it's not a bad paint job it just still needs paint.

They now have a few of these made in the shop so if you are interested give them a buzz. For those of you that aren't familiar with the Kaenen brothers, they have been making hoods and other fiberglass parts for Mustangs and other cars for years now. They are also the manufacturers of the Steeda hoods which is basically what this is but in 3" form. The hoods are going for $459.00 which includes the squirter nozzle relocation and fully finished underside as you can see on the inside pic. Hope you like.

What do they recommend about the hood pins? I just don't feel safe at anything over 75mph!!! I moves around sooo much at anything above that. Do they feel that over time the area where the bracket mount will weaken??

Well, that's a good question. They do recommend hoodpins but say they aren't absolutely necessary. The hood should hold, however the latch is attached to fiberglass unlike previous hoods that I purchased from them on older Stangs of mine which had a metal bracket on the inside of the hood where the bracket attached.

I personally am going with pins. I've had a hood fly off before causing lots of cosmetic damage so I can't concievably not put them on this hood. My personal dislike of the pins is outweighed by the risk of damage to my car. Spend a little now or spend alot later you know?
